Not always a company has to be a cold caller to recommend caution. We also do in those cases where we detect a website or publicity of companies that offer services related to Timeshare but don’t seem to be all that transparent.
This is the case of the website called www.TheClaimFinders.co.uk
The website has been registered only at the beginning of August and they have protected the names of the registrant, which is not something a genuine and normal company would do.
For a website which is only around 6 weeks old, the statement of “having helped thousands of clients who have had their cases upheld and have now been awarded millions of pounds in compensation” seems a bit exaggerated to say the least.
On the same website there is no mention at all about a company registration, no Companies House number, no address, nothing which is actually obligated by law for company websites.
There is no privacy statement or anything, so they don’t really promise they will protect your personal details if you happen to fill in their contact form.
A consumer who spoke to them though, told us that when he asked for their address the person on the phone said she could not provide these details in view of Data Protection!
In the small print they mention: “www.theclaimfinders.co.uk are a web-based service introducing you specialist companies and their services within the Timeshare and Holiday club claims sector. www.theclaimfinders.co.uk do not charge for this facility and are paid by the companies themselves. http://www.theclaimfinders.co.uk only refer people to No Win No Fee companies.”
Contact email is CLAIM@THECLAIMFINDERS.CO.UK and the person calling back after the initial inquiry send out to them is calling from telephone number: 0203 455 4602
Please when searching the web and running into websites like this, be careful with the information you fill in and provide to companies / people who are not duly identified.
Filling in forms like this can lead to receiving numerous cold calls throughout the years as your personal details can be passed from one to another.
